The website bimbit.net appears to be a cryptocurrency trading and investment platform. However, several red flags and concerns should be noted:
1. Lack of Detailed Information: The website lacks detailed information about the company, its team, and its physical address. Legitimate financial platforms typically provide transparent information about their operations.
2. Unrealistic Promises: If the website makes promises of high, guaranteed returns on investments without adequate risk disclosures, it could be a sign of a potential scam. Cryptocurrency investments are inherently volatile and come with risks.
3. Poor Grammar and Spelling: If the website contains numerous grammar and spelling errors, it may indicate a lack of professionalism and attention to detail, which is concerning for a financial platform.
4. Lack of Regulatory Information: Legitimate financial platforms are usually regulated by relevant authorities. If there is no mention of regulatory compliance or licensing, it could be a red flag.
5. User Reviews and Reputation: Search for independent user reviews and the platform’s reputation on trusted review sites and forums. If there are numerous complaints about the platform, it’s a warning sign.
6. Pressure to Act Quickly: Scam platforms often use high-pressure tactics to push users into making quick investment decisions. Be cautious if the website employs such tactics.
7. Unusual Payment Methods: Be wary if the platform requires unusual or non-standard payment methods, especially if they are difficult to trace or reverse.
8. Lack of Security Information: Legitimate platforms prioritize the security of user funds and personal information. If there’s a lack of detailed security information, it’s a concern.
9. Contact and Support: Check if the platform provides legitimate and responsive customer support. If it’s difficult to reach a real person or get timely assistance, it’s a red flag.
10. Trust your Instincts: If something feels off or too good to be true, it’s important to trust your instincts and proceed with caution.
It’s important to conduct thorough research and due diligence before engaging with any online financial platform, especially in the cryptocurrency space where scams are not uncommon. Consider seeking advice from financial professionals and only invest what you can afford to lose in high-risk assets like cryptocurrencies.”

How to Stay Safe Online
Here are 10 basic security tips to help you avoid malware and protect your devices.
Use a good antivirus and keep it up-to-date
It's essential to use a quality antivirus to stay ahead of cyber threats. Free solutions are available for all devices that protect against malware and viruses.
Keep software and operating systems up-to-date
Software companies regularly update platforms to fix vulnerabilities. Update your operating system, browsers, and apps whenever prompted.
Be careful when installing programs and apps
Pay close attention to installation options and uncheck agreements for toolbars and add-ons. Take care in every stage of the process.
Install an ad blocker
Advertisements can sometimes spread malware. Use ad blockers that stop malicious ads, images, and other content that antivirus might miss.
Be careful what you download
Research before downloading freeware or apps that might carry hidden malware. Be especially cautious with torrent files.
Be alert for people trying to trick you
Stay vigilant against phishing and social engineering. Remembxer that banks never ask for passwords, and familiar names don't make messages trustworthy.
Back up your data
Backup frequently and verify that backups can be restored. Use external drives disconnected from your computer or trusted cloud services.
Choose strong passwords
Use unique passwords for all accounts. Avoid personal information and enable two-factor authentication (2FA) when possible.
Be careful where you click
Exercise caution with links or attachments from unknown sources. These could contain malware or phishing scams.
Don't use pirated software
Avoid key generators, file sharing programs, and cracked software. These are often compromised with malware or crypto-miners.
